Dr. Mira Brancu is a clinical psychologist, Deputy Director of a mental health research center for the Department of Veterans Affairs, Associate Professor of Psychiatry and Behavioral Sciences at Duke University’s School of Medicine, and CEO of Brancu & Associates, a women’s leadership consulting company.
This episode of Limit Up! is hosted by Jeff Carter. Jeff is a general partner at West Loop Ventures. In April of 2007, he co-founded Hyde Park Angels and spearheaded the growth and development of one of the most active angel groups in the United States. He has consulted on the startup of several other angel groups. He is a former independent trader and member of the CME Board of Directors and was part of a small group that transformed CME from an open outcry exchange to the largest electronic exchange in the world. In 1998, CME was worth $182,134,000 in membership enterprise value.  Today it’s worth $55 Billion.
